C# Class Whitelog.Core.Loggers.String.StringLayoutLogger

Inheritance: ILogger
Afficher le fichier Open project: ronenbarak/Whitelog Class Usage Examples

Méthodes publiques

Méthode Description
AddStringAppender ( IStringAppender stringAppender ) : void
AttachToTunnelLog ( LogTunnel logTunnel ) : void
DetachTunnelLog ( LogTunnel logTunnel ) : void
RegisterDefinition ( IStringPackageDefinition packageDefinition ) : void
RegisterLayoutExtensions ( IEnumerable layoutFactory ) : void
RegisterLayoutExtensions ( IStringLayoutFactory layoutFactory ) : void
RemoveStringAppender ( IStringAppender stringAppender ) : void
StringLayoutLogger ( IStringBuffer stringBuffer ) : System.Collections.Generic
StringLayoutLogger ( IStringBuffer stringBuffer, IFilter filter ) : System.Collections.Generic
StringLayoutLogger ( string layout, IStringBuffer stringBuffer ) : System.Collections.Generic
StringLayoutLogger ( string layout, IStringBuffer stringBuffer, IFilter filter ) : System.Collections.Generic

Private Methods

Méthode Description
logTunnel_LogEntry ( Interface entry ) : void

Method Details

AddStringAppender() public méthode

public AddStringAppender ( IStringAppender stringAppender ) : void
stringAppender IStringAppender
Résultat void

AttachToTunnelLog() public méthode

public AttachToTunnelLog ( LogTunnel logTunnel ) : void
logTunnel LogTunnel
Résultat void

DetachTunnelLog() public méthode

public DetachTunnelLog ( LogTunnel logTunnel ) : void
logTunnel LogTunnel
Résultat void

RegisterDefinition() public méthode

public RegisterDefinition ( IStringPackageDefinition packageDefinition ) : void
packageDefinition IStringPackageDefinition
Résultat void

RegisterLayoutExtensions() public méthode

public RegisterLayoutExtensions ( IEnumerable layoutFactory ) : void
layoutFactory IEnumerable
Résultat void

RegisterLayoutExtensions() public méthode

public RegisterLayoutExtensions ( IStringLayoutFactory layoutFactory ) : void
layoutFactory IStringLayoutFactory
Résultat void

RemoveStringAppender() public méthode

public RemoveStringAppender ( IStringAppender stringAppender ) : void
stringAppender IStringAppender
Résultat void

StringLayoutLogger() public méthode

public StringLayoutLogger ( IStringBuffer stringBuffer ) : System.Collections.Generic
stringBuffer IStringBuffer
Résultat System.Collections.Generic

StringLayoutLogger() public méthode

public StringLayoutLogger ( IStringBuffer stringBuffer, IFilter filter ) : System.Collections.Generic
stringBuffer IStringBuffer
filter IFilter
Résultat System.Collections.Generic

StringLayoutLogger() public méthode

public StringLayoutLogger ( string layout, IStringBuffer stringBuffer ) : System.Collections.Generic
layout string
stringBuffer IStringBuffer
Résultat System.Collections.Generic

StringLayoutLogger() public méthode

public StringLayoutLogger ( string layout, IStringBuffer stringBuffer, IFilter filter ) : System.Collections.Generic
layout string
stringBuffer IStringBuffer
filter IFilter
Résultat System.Collections.Generic